Kaltenborn not quitting

Team Principal Monisha Kaltenborn hasn't considered resigning as her embattled Sauber outfit sat out the entire first practice session at the Australian GP amid the escalation of their legal dispute with Giedo van der Garde. The Swiss team's build-up to the season-opening race has been completely overshadowed by the contractual row with their former reserve driver, who on Wednesday won a case in the local Supreme Court after a judge agreed with his claim that he had a contractual right to drive one of the team's cars.
